Premier Ford, Glencore mark start of production at Depth Project

Glencore Canada began nickel ore production at its Onaping Depth Project, a $1.8B extension of the Craig Mine. The project, supported by Ontario Premier Doug Ford and other officials, aims to secure Canada's nickel supply and create jobs. Glencore expects the mine to operate until 2040, with emissions minimized through electric equipment and underground waste disposal.

Glencore Shares (LON:GLEN) Rise 7.3% Ahead of 17-Cent Distribution Assessment

Glencore's shares (LON:GLEN) rose 7.3% ahead of a 17-cent distribution review, ending Friday at 596.8 pence. The company reported an 86% jump in first-half adjusted EBITDA to $10.1 billion. Analysts' average target is 621 pence, just 4.0% above current levels. The ex-distribution trade is set for August 27, with payments on September 18.

Electra, Glencore extend cobalt purchase contract

Electra Battery Materials (ELBM) extended its cobalt purchase agreement with Glencore (GLEN) until 2031. The deal secures 10,000 tonnes of cobalt, valued at over US$500 million, for Electra's refinery. The partnership aims to strengthen North American cobalt supply chains for various industries.

  • Reuters reports Glencore plans a secondary listing on the ASX in October via CHESS Depositary Interests. Investors and analysts said copper growth may outweigh thermal coal concerns. CEO Gary Nagle targets S&P/ASX 200 inclusion within 12 months, requiring A$1.5bn market value; S&P/ASX 100 needs A$5.5bn. Briefings by JPMorgan, UBS and Barrenjoey drew interest.

Glencore Finance Agreement

Vast Resources plc said it entered a loan agreement with Glencore International AG for a US$10 million term loan facility. US$4 million is restricted to project expansion at Aprelevka and US$6 million to working capital and debt repayment. Funds are subject to reverse takeover and admission becoming effective. Loan interest is SOFR plus 5% margin, reducing to 3.75% after qualifying events, and Glencore receives 10,000,000 warrants exercisable at 7.5p.

Korea Eximbank lends Glencore $1b to secure copper

Korea Eximbank said it will provide $1 billion in financing to Glencore to secure stable copper supply for Korean companies. Glencore will use the funds for general operations and supply copper during the loan period, according to the bank. The lender cited Glencore’s global mines and trading network as backup supply if disruptions occur.

Glencore joins battle for Cuba

Glencore has joined a bid to recapitalize Sherritt International, a Canadian miner with a 50% stake in Cuba’s Moa nickel-cobalt venture, which includes the Fort Saskatchewan refinery in Alberta. The Financial Times says US sanctions expanded in May, disrupting operations and exposing Sherritt to early repayment of a $57m loan. Glencore’s consortium proposes at least 55% equity via a US vehicle, competing with Gillon Capital.

Glencore wins Guinea bauxite offtake deal

Guinea selected Glencore Plc as the offtaker for bauxite from state-owned Nimba Mining, following an international tender, according to Bloomberg and Mines and Geology Minister Bouna Sylla. Contract terms are still being finalized. Nimba Mining exported 4 Mt this year and expects 8-10 Mt by year-end, rising to 12 Mt in 2027.
